Each visit follows the same architecture and that is deliberate. Cleanse, eight to twelve minutes of enzyme or lactic exfoliation, twenty to thirty minutes of the active phase with a collagen and peptide wrap, microcurrent or radiofrequency, then lymphatic drainage and a sealing moisturiser with sunscreen. Sessions run 45 to 90 minutes. What changes across a course is intensity: concentrations climb, device settings rise, and the therapist tracks how the skin responded last time. Between visits your job is protection and moisture. UV here does not take the winter off, and unprotected hands, forearms and chest accumulate damage steadily whether or not anyone is sunbathing, so SPF 50 in the morning is part of the treatment rather than an extra. Cooled indoor air pulls water out from the other direction, which is why a cream with urea or lactic acid at night on damp skin is non-negotiable through a course.
